Established in year 2016, the school is a Co-educational and is located in Rural area. This is a Primary school and is currently operational. The school is managed by Private Unaided (Recognized). This school falls under 64-Tirora assembly constituency. The school is located in Bhandara-Gondiya parliamentary constituency. The medium of instructions is English in the school.
